Customizing Your Shopify Theme
Shopify offers a plethora of themes, each with its unique design and functionality. To display sale prices effectively, start by selecting a theme that aligns with your brand’s aesthetic and provides the necessary flexibility for customization. Once you’ve chosen your theme, delve into the theme settings to explore options for highlighting sale prices. Many themes come with built-in features that allow you to showcase discounts prominently, such as strikethrough pricing or bold, colorful labels.
Utilizing Shopify Apps
For those seeking more advanced customization, Shopify’s App Store is a treasure trove of tools designed to enhance your store’s functionality. Apps like “Bold Discounts” or “Product Discount” offer sophisticated options for displaying sale prices, including countdown timers, percentage-off displays, and more. These apps not only make your sale prices more noticeable but also add an element of excitement and urgency to your promotions.

Implementing A/B Testing
To determine the most effective way to display sale prices, consider implementing A/B testing. This involves creating two versions of a product page—one with your current sale price display and another with a modified version—and analyzing which performs better in terms of conversion rates. This data-driven approach allows you to refine your strategy and optimize your store’s performance.
